Como posso anonimizar meu useragent do navegador e ainda ser contado como um usuário do Firefox / Ubuntu?

7

Eu li sobre o projeto Panopticlick da EFF para ver como Os cabeçalhos exclusivos do seu navegador são. Eu gostaria de anonimizar isso um pouco.

Meu agente de usuário atual é

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9.1.7) Gecko/20100106 Ubuntu/9.10 (karmic) Firefox/3.5.7

Eu gostaria de tornar isso mais anônimo, no entanto, eu ainda queria ser contado como um usuário do Firefox e do Ubuntu.

  • Como posso alterar meu agente de usuário no Firefox?
  • O que devo mudar para que seja menos exclusivo, mas será contado como um usuário do Firefox e um usuário do Ubuntu em um software de análise da web?

Eu sei que não há garantia de que serei contado como um usuário do Firefox / Ubuntu, apenas algo que 'funciona na maior parte do tempo' seria suficiente.

    
por Rory 02.02.2010 / 14:31

9 respostas

11

Anonimizar parcialmente seu agente de usuário realmente torna o seu cabeçalho mais exclusivo , não menos. (Pense em uma zebra sem listras em um rebanho).

No entanto, se você insistir, eu começaria removendo todos os números de versão secundária específicos, pois eles podem ser usados para direcionar vulnerabilidades conhecidas. Gostaria de deixar as cordas provavelmente usadas pelos aplicativos para determinar a compatibilidade do navegador.

Então

Mozilla/5.0 (X11; U; Linux i686; en-US; rv:1.9.1.7) Gecko/20100106 Ubuntu/9.10 (karmic) Firefox/3.5.7

se torna algo assim:

Mozilla/5 (X11; U; Linux i686; en-US) Gecko/2010 Ubuntu/9.10 (karmic) Firefox/3.5
    
por 02.02.2010 / 18:13
6

Você pode usar este addon para alterar / criar um User Agent personalizado.

    
por 02.02.2010 / 14:43
2

Já que é Ubuntu, eu imagino que existem muitas pessoas com a mesma versão do Firefox. Portanto, seu original é melhor do que, por exemplo, Mozilla/5.0 (Linux) Gecko Ubuntu Firefox , porque o original é muito mais comum.

    
por 02.02.2010 / 16:02
2

Primeiro, por que você quer isso? Ninguém pode dizer quem você é do seu User-Agent, o seu endereço IP é muito mais interessante.

Você pode alterar seus números de versão, mas isso não vai conseguir muito.

Para chegar a general.useragent.override , digite about:config em sua barra de endereço, dê seu consentimento e, em seguida, pesquise, clique com o botão direito e edite.

    
por 02.02.2010 / 15:26
1

Responda à primeira pergunta:

Defina o agente do usuário no Firefox alterando a configuração general.useragent.override ( general.useragent.extra.firefox não funcionará neste caso, como apenas adiciona à string atual do agente do usuário):

  1. Digite about:config na barra de endereço e pressione Enter
  2. Clique no botão aceitar na página de aviso.
  3. Digite useragent no filtro para ver se general.useragent.override está definido (não é por padrão)
  4. Crie general.useragent.override se ele não existir. Clique com o botão direito ou Shift + F10 na parte inferior do painel, selecione Novo e String e digite "geral .useragent.override "(veja a primeira tela abaixo)
  5. Altere o valor para algo como googleinstantisreallyirritating ou www.google.com (clicando duas vezes ou pressionando Enter quando a configuração estiver selecionada) . A configuração original é algo como Firefox/3.6 .

Isso foi testado no Firefox 11 (mas as capturas de tela são do Firefox 3.6).

Oresultadoéalgocomo:

    
por 25.06.2011 / 14:55
1

Muito simples, vá para sua pasta de perfil do firefox e crie um arquivo chamado user.js e coloque o seguinte código no seu arquivo user.js.

user_pref("general.appversion.override", "5.0 (X11)");
user_pref("general.buildID.override", "20140421162246");
user_pref("general.oscpu.override", "Linux i686");
user_pref("general.platform.override", "Linux i686");
user_pref("general.useragent.override", "Mozilla/5.0 (X11; Linux i686; rv:24.0) Gecko/20100101 Firefox/24.0");

Após a primeira inicialização, as configurações acima serão substituídas por suas configurações personalizadas, obviamente, altere-as para atender às suas necessidades, se elas forem modificadas inadvertidamente, desde que o user.js ainda esteja no seu perfil do Firefox, elas serão substituído na próxima inicialização. Outra opção é carregar about: config no navegador Firefox e alterar manualmente essas configurações. você não pode apenas modificar um, você tem que modificar todos eles, modificando o agente do usuário para dizer Linux mas não modificando oscpu, então ele ainda diz que o Windows não lhe anonimato, mas torna mais fácil a impressão digital e identificar você. / p>

Qualquer site que use a impressão digital do navegador ainda pode identificar seu navegador e sistema operacional corretamente, todos os navegadores e sistemas operacionais enviam dados de uma determinada maneira, independentemente de seus cabeçalhos HTTP enviados, analisando esses dados ainda podem identificar corretamente essas informações.

Linha de fundo: Modificar cabeçalhos HTTP pode proteger você em 5 ou 10% das tentativas de hackers de sites executados por amadores confundindo-os com as vulnerabilidades a serem verificadas, mas qualquer designer de website com um conhecimento decente de design e programação de website ainda ser capaz de identificar corretamente o seu sistema operacional e navegador e você estará realmente aumentando sua singularidade, tentando enganá-los e não diminuí-lo.

    
por 07.07.2014 / 22:35
0

O que você está procurando não é realmente alterar o user-agent, mas "limpar" o tráfego de saída de qualquer cabeçalho HTTP que possa identificá-lo. Você quer um servidor proxy anônimo.

Eu usei um programa antigo que eu duvido que esteja sendo atualizado por mais tempo chamado de Proxomitron em sistemas Windows no passado (por volta de 2001, 2002). Privoxy (geralmente usado em combinação com Tor ) é útil para este propósito, atualmente atualizado, e também bloqueia alguns anúncios.

Observe que os detalhes do seu sistema podem vazar por meio de extensões JavaScript e do navegador. Para a navegação mais anônima, desative o JavaScript, não use Flash (ou, pelo menos, habilite-os seletivamente para sites confiáveis usando < href="http://en.wikipedia.org/wiki/NoScript"> NoScript ), e whitelist cookies em uma base site-a-site.

    
por 25.06.2011 / 15:28
0

Isso pode ser resolvido se você redefinir como deseja se tornar anônimo. Você já é anônimo no sentido de que sua string de agente do usuário não o identificará pelo seu nome humano. Se você quer dizer que não deseja ser reconhecido como visitante anterior de um site, uma opção seria alterar a string do agente do usuário do seu navegador entre as solicitações. Claro, você ainda seria identificado como sendo único, mas não identificável com relação a um visitante anterior. Não tenho certeza se há complementos do Firefox que fazem isso, é apenas uma ideia, mas poderia ser feito. Os números da versão podem ser randomizados ou simplesmente incrementados. As outras sugestões são provavelmente mais sábias, mas talvez essa ideia seja útil de alguma forma.

    
por 21.01.2014 / 08:09
0

A maneira mais anônima provavelmente seria usar uma string do User Agent muito comum.

IMHO sendo menos reconhecível e ter o Linux como agente do usuário é um pouco contraditório, a menos que no seu cluster muitas pessoas usem o Linux.

Dito isso, eu não sei como, mas eu tentaria usar um agente muito comum, talvez o que o TOR está usando, e usar isso.

    
por 14.05.2014 / 14:19